Ma_Long_Jan_24January 24 – China's world table tennis champions, Ma Long (pictured) and Guo Yan, will get a rousing reception from their fellow countrymen when they arrive in Sheffield for the English Open table tennis championship on Wednesday (January 26).


More than a third of the tickets sold have been snapped up by the local Chinese community and finals weekend at the English Institute of Sport (EIS) is almost a sell-out.

"Finals weekend is always the big attraction, but to be virtually sold out a week in advance is a really big bonus," said tournament director Mike Holt, who spearheaded the last English Open in 2009 which was voted the best ITTF Pro Tour that year.

"At least a third of all tickets sold have been to the local Chinese community.

"They are keen followers of the sport and with their heroes in town they clearly didn't want to miss the opportunity of seeing them close at hand."

The ITTF Pro Tour English Open runs at the EIS from January 26-30.
